Summary of Technical Requirements for Pressure Vessels (VII)

For pressure vessels containing highly permeable media, the following requirements are mandatory: 01 For vessels holding highly permeable media that pose a moderate level of hazard, their pipe flanges must comply with the specifications set out in the HG/T 20592–HG/T20635 series of standards; in addition, necked butt-welded flanges, metal wound gaskets with reinforcement rings, and high-strength studs of specialized grade should be used. 02 Packing box type heat exchangers shall not be used. For pressure vessels filled with ammonia, the following requirements are mandatory: 01 For ammonia containers, their pipe flanges must comply with the specifications set out in the HG/T 20592–HG/T 20635 series of standards; welded neck flanges, metal wound gaskets with reinforcement rings, and high-strength studs of special grade should be used in such assemblies. 02 Packing box type heat exchangers shall not be used. 03 Ball tanks storing liquid ammonia should undergo post-weld heat treatment. 04 Corrosion margin of liquid ammonia spherical tank: C2 ≥ 3 mm.
